Foflia Gram Panchayat, Manasa

Foflia is a Gram Panchayat located in the Neemuch district of Madhya Pradesh. It falls under the Manasa Janpad Panchayat and Neemuch Zila Panchayat. Foflia Gram Panchayat covers a total of 3 villages: Battisada, Phophalya, and Sarelya. It is headed by an elected Sarpanch, while administrative work is handled by the Panchayat Secretary.

Panchayati Raj Structure for Foflia Gram Panchayat

Foflia Gram Panchayat is part of Madhya Pradesh's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.

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)

Foflia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.

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)

Manasa Janpad Panchayat is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Foflia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.

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)

Neemuch Zila Panchayat is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Foflia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
